問題タブ [soomla]

For questions regarding programming in ECMAScript (JavaScript/JS) and its various dialects/implementations (excluding ActionScript). Note JavaScript is NOT the same as Java! Please include all relevant tags on your question; e.g., [node.js], [jquery], [json], [reactjs], [angular], [ember.js], [vue.js], [typescript], [svelte], etc.

0 投票する
2 に答える
142 参照

unity3d - soomla サンプル プロジェクトが見つかりません

Soomla フレームワークを使用したサンプル プロジェクトはどこにありますか? Unityで開いて、それがどのように機能するかを確認できるもの. Soomla ナレッジ ベースはまったく役に立ちません。

Unityアセットストアにあるのかな?

0 投票する
0 に答える
94 参照

android - Soomla State & Economy Sync プラグインでビルドできない

Grow Compete、Grow Spend、Grow Ultimate モジュールを Unity プロジェクトに統合しました。プロジェクトをビルドしようとすると、次の 2 つのエラーが表示されます。

CommandInvokationFailure: リソースの再パッケージ化に失敗しました。詳細については、コンソールを参照してください。C:\Users\halil.cosgun\Desktop\ADTBundle\adt_bundle\sdk\build-tools\21.1.1\aapt.exe パッケージ --auto-add-overlay -v -f -m -J gen -M AndroidManifest.xml -S "res" -I "C:/Users/halil.cosgun/Desktop/ADTBundle/adt_bundle/sdk\platforms\android-21\android.jar" -F bin/resources.ap_ --extra-packages com.google .android.gms -S "C:\Users\halil.cosgun\Desktop\SoomlaWorkout\SoomlaWorkout\Temp\StagingArea\android-libraries\google-play-services_lib\res"

stderr[ res\drawable\common_signin_btn_icon_dark 1.xml: 無効なファイル名: [a-z0-9_.] のみを含める必要があります res\drawable\common_signin_btn_icon_dark 2.xml: 無効なファイル名: [a-z0-9_.] のみを含める必要がありますres\drawable\common_signin_btn_icon_light ... ... res\drawable-mdpi-v4\common_signin_btn_icon_focus_dark.10.png:0: 元はここで定義されていました。

res\drawable-hdpi-v4\common_signin_btn_icon_focus_dark.11.png:0: エラー: リソース エントリ common_signin_btn_icon_focus_dark は既に定義されています。res\drawable-hdpi-v4\common_signin_btn_icon_focus_dark.10.png:0: 元はここで定義されていました。

res\drawable-xhdpi-v4\common_signin_btn_icon_focus_dark.11.png:0: エラー: リソース エントリ common_signin_btn_icon_focus_dark は既に定義されています。res\drawable-xhdpi-v4\common_signin_btn_icon_focus_dark.10.png:0: 元はここで定義されていました。

res\drawable-xxhdpi-v4\common_signin_btn_icon_focus_dark.11.png:0: エラー: リソース エントリ common_signin_btn_icon_focus_dark は既に定義されています。res\drawable-xxhdpi-v4\common_signin_btn_icon_focus_dark.10.png:0: 元はここで定義されていました。

res\drawable-mdpi-v4\common_signin_btn_icon_focus_dark.9.png:0: エラー: リソース エントリ common_signin_btn_icon_focus_dark は既に定義されています。res\drawable-mdpi-v4\common_signin_btn_icon_focus_dark.10.png:0: 元はここで定義されていました。

res\draw

Player のビルド中にエラーが発生しました: CommandInvokationFailure: リソースの再パッケージ化に失敗しました。詳細については、コンソールを参照してください。C:\Users\halil.cosgun\Desktop\ADTBundle\adt_bundle\sdk\build-tools\21.1.1\aapt.exe パッケージ --auto-add-overlay -v -f -m -J gen -M AndroidManifest.xml -S "res" -I "C:/Users/halil.cosgun/Desktop/ADTBundle/adt_bundle/sdk\platforms\android-21\android.jar" -F bin/resources.ap_ --extra-packages com.google .android.gms -S "C:\Users\halil.cosgun\Desktop\SoomlaWorkout\SoomlaWorkout\Temp\StagingArea\android-libraries\google-play-services_lib\res"

無効なファイル名: [a-z0-9_.] のみを含める必要があります res\drawable-hdpi-v4\ic_plusone_medium_off_client 1.png: 無効なファイル名: [a-z0-9_.] のみを含める必要があります res\drawable-xhdpi-v4 \ic_plusone_medium_off_client 1.png: 無効なファイル名: [a-z0-9_.] のみを含める必要があります res\drawable-xxhdpi-v4\ic_plusone_medium_off_client 1.png: 無効なファイル名: [a-z0-9_.] のみを含める必要があります。 .. ... res\drawable-hdpi-v4\common_signin_btn_icon_focus_dark.11.png:0: エラー: リソース エントリ common_signin_btn_icon_focus_dark は既に定義されています。res\drawable-hdpi-v4\common_signin_btn_icon_focus_dark.10.png:0: 元はここで定義されていました。無効なファイル名: [a-z0-9_.] のみを含める必要があります res\drawable-xxhdpi-v4\ic_plusone_medium_off_client 1.png: 無効なファイル名: [a-z0-9_.] のみを含める必要があります ... ... res \drawable-hdpi-v4\common_signin_btn_icon_focus_dark.11.png:0: エラー: リソース エントリ common_signin_btn_icon_focus_dark は既に定義されています。res\drawable-hdpi-v4\common_signin_btn_icon_focus_dark.10.png:0: 元はここで定義されていました。無効なファイル名: [a-z0-9_.] のみを含める必要があります res\drawable-xxhdpi-v4\ic_plusone_medium_off_client 1.png: 無効なファイル名: [a-z0-9_.] のみを含める必要があります ... ... res \drawable-hdpi-v4\common_signin_btn_icon_focus_dark.11.png:0: エラー: リソース エントリ common_signin_btn_icon_focus_dark は既に定義されています。res\drawable-hdpi-v4\common_signin_btn_icon_focus_dark.10.png:0: 元はここで定義されていました。

res\drawable-xhdpi-v4\common_signin_btn_icon_focus_dark.11.png:0: エラー: リソース エントリ common_signin_btn_icon_focus_dark は既に定義されています。res\drawable-xhdpi-v4\common_signin_btn_icon_focus_dark.10.png:0: 元はここで定義されていました。

res\drawable-xxhdpi-v4\common_signin_btn_icon_focus_dark.11.png:0: エラー: リソース エントリ common_signin_btn_icon_focus_dark は既に定義されています。res\drawable-xxhdpi-v4\common_signin_btn_icon_focus_dark.10.png:0: 元はここで定義されていました。

res\drawable-mdpi-v4\common_signin_btn_icon_focus_dark.9.png:0: エラー: リソース エントリ common_signin_btn_icon_focus_dark は既に定義されています。res\drawable-mdpi-v4\common_signin_btn_icon_focus_dark.10.png:0: 元々

ここに私の資産フォルダがあります

手伝っていただけませんか。

御時間ありがとうございます。

0 投票する
0 に答える
55 参照

c# - C# を使用してユニティでアラビア文字を表示できない

こんにちは、ユニティのゲームがあり、c# を使用しています。Soomla プロファイル パッケージを使用して Facebook にログインしましたが、アラビア語のユーザー名がそのように表示される場合、ユーザーがログインしたときに問題が発生します。

\u062a\u064a\u0646

私はこのようなことをしようとします

しかし、何も機能しません。

Unityがアラビア語をサポートしていないことは知っていますが、通常はそのように表示されます

となりました

そのため、通常はプラグインを使用していますが、この場合Facebookでは機能しませんでした

0 投票する
1 に答える
67 参照

c++ - ギフトとして贈られたライフタイムバーチャルグッドアイテムを復元できません

私はこの方法を使用します

プレイヤーにremove-adsアイテムを1つ与える。その後、プレーヤーはアプリを削除して再インストールし、クリックしてもアイテムは復元されRestore Purchase buttonません。remove-ads

特定のアイテムを復元できないほど混乱していますか、それとも見逃したものがありますか? 助けてください。

0 投票する
2 に答える
1397 参照

ios - 私たちのiOSゲームは、ライフタイムグッズへの復元メカニズムがないために拒否されました

ゲーム内で消費可能な仮想通貨の購入を使用しました。ユーザーはその通貨を使用して、さまざまな種類のジェットパックのロックを解除できます。Apple は、復元購入ボタンが必要であるとしてゲームを拒否しました。しかし、Apple のドキュメントによると、消耗品は復元する必要はありません。

Apple がアンロックされたジェットパックを非消耗品と見なしているのはなぜですか?

以下は、iTunes Connect で受信したメッセージです。

Apple 10.6 から - Apple とそのお客様は、シンプルで洗練された、創造的で、よく考えられたインターフェースに高い価値を置いています。彼らはより多くの仕事をしますが、それだけの価値があります。Apple は高い水準を設定しています。ユーザー インターフェースが複雑であるか、あまり良くない場合は、却下される可能性があります。

10.6 詳細 アプリは仲介通貨を使用して、非消耗品として機能するアイテムを購入しますが、復元メカニズムは含まれていません。ユーザーはトランザクションを復元して、購入済みのコンテンツへのアクセスを維持します。次のステップ ユーザーがすべての iOS デバイスに購入を復元できるオプションのユーザー登録機能を含めるようにアプリを変更してください。以前に購入したアプリ内購入製品を復元するにはアカウント登録が必要であることを示し、ユーザーが将来このコンテンツにアクセスしたい場合に後で登録する方法を提供することをお勧めします。

ジェットパックの復元メカニズムを作成する必要がありますか? iapにSoomlaとunity3dを使用しています。

0 投票する
1 に答える
112 参照

python - Unity3DとSoomla、PostBuild処理でエラー

Unity5でiOS用のビルドを作ろうとしています。私のプロジェクトには、Soomla プラグインがあります。ビルドが完了すると、コンソールにエラー メッセージが表示されます。そのメッセージは、Soomla_CoreRunner.py ファイルの 31 行目と、Soomla_StoreRunner.py ファイルの 32 行目に問題があることを示しています。その行には同じコード行があります

pbx_file_path が間違っているようです。pbx_file_path の構築方法は次のとおりです

それで、それを修正する方法は?なぜエラーが発生するのですか?

0 投票する
1 に答える
528 参照

ios - What are the ways to clear out Xcode linker settings?

My question:

Is it possible for Xcode (7.2.1) to erroneously retain instructions to link a framework that is no longer anywhere in the project? If so, how can this be solved?

My problem:

I'm trying to compile an iOS project using Cocos2d-x v3.10 and the latest versions of the Soomla modules, particularly Soomla Profile. Other Soomla modules worked before I implemented Profile, but as soon as I add -lSoomlaiOSProfileFacebook as a linker flag, I get a compile-time error:

I'm thoroughly confused by this, as FBSDKCoreKit is a framework used in Facebook's iOS SDK version 4.0 and above, and Soomla Profile is only configured to use 3.0 (and therefore shouldn't be asking for FBSDKCoreKit). I have the FacebookSDK framework version 3.23.3 integrated into the project. There is nothing in my project that should be referencing or asking for FBSDKCoreKit.

My only possible explanation is that at one time I did have FBSDKCoreKit in my project before I understood that Soomla wouldn't work with it, and I successfully triggered a couple actions that were registered in the Facebook Developer portal (this was NOT done using Soomla commands, and this was done before the -lSoomlaiOSProfileFacebook library was linked). I feel like Xcode may be hanging on to some memory of FBSDKCoreKit for some reason, even though the framework has been completely removed along with all references.

To sum: Soomla should be looking for FacebookSDK, not FBSDKCoreKit.

Things I have tried:

  • Erasing the entire project and cloning a git commit from before implementation of Facebook was ever attempted
  • Erasing Xcode derived data (from both within Xcode and directly from Finder)
  • Cleaning the project
  • Deleting the Facebook SDK and reinstalling
  • Deleting all Soomla modules and reinstalling by 1) removing references to Soomla projects and libraries from the project, 2) deleting Soomla modules from Cocos2d-x directory and replacing them with freshly downloaded versions (this includes the library referenced by -lSoomlaiOSProfileFacebook), re-adding them to the project (both Xcode project files and static libraries)

All of these have been tried multiple times, and I have at least once done every step before a compile attempt.

I am convinced there is nothing in the project that should be asking for FBSDKCoreKit, which makes me wonder if this is an Xcode issue. Are there any next steps for a problem of this nature?

References

I will happily include any more information you all feel is relevant. Any feedback or troubleshooting tips would be happily appreciated.

0 投票する
1 に答える
312 参照

unity3d - Unity: Soomla を使用して Facebook にログインすると、Facebook SDK は常にブラウザーで開かれます

Soomla コア バージョン: 1.3.1 Facebook SDK バージョン: 7.2.2 Unity: 5.3.3

UnityゲームからFacebookにログインしようとしています(SoomlaProfile.Login(Provider.FACEBOOK);を使用して)

問題は、Facebook アプリではなく、常に Safari でログイン画面を開くことです。

shareDialogMode の設定 = ShareDialogMode.NATIVE; MobileFacebook.cs 内では役に立ちません。デフォルトでは自動でしたが、アプリではなくブラウザが開きます。Facebookアプリがインストールされています。

どうすれば修正できますか?Facebookアプリがインストールされている場合は、そのアプリを開いてログインを実行する必要があります。